Jeff Oestreich (b. 1947). Beaked pitcher. Soda-fired stoneware. Signed below the handle.
Jeff Oestreich was first introduced to ceramics as a student of Warren MacKenzie’s at the University of Minnesota. Inspired, he went on to apprentice with Bernard Leach in St. Ives, then settled back in Minnesota to form his own pottery. He is an active part of the Minnesota ceramics community, hosting a stop on the St. Croix Valley Pottery Tour, and he is also active on a larger scale: he is displayed in many museums throughout the world and has taught and done artist residencies in a varied group of institutions, including the Rhode Island School of Design, Leach Pottery in St. Ives, and Haystack Mountain School of Crafts in Maine.
